Output 4695337c76f2c186104be2e9a68b9b7fb3aa2e4e97190b50aebe2cb5b9b06aa0:0

value
21594302
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ed415fc22b5ee56fba3f389673fda6fada9127f4 OP_EQUAL
address
3PKWPGzt2W1B5Pf2CVyF4UZGMkQLjXPFhM
transaction
4695337c76f2c186104be2e9a68b9b7fb3aa2e4e97190b50aebe2cb5b9b06aa0
spent
true